How do I get my secret recovery phrase when I install Petra?
During the initial setup, Petra will guide you through creating a new wallet. A critical step is generating a 12-word secret recovery phrase. The wallet will display this phrase once. You must write it down on paper and store it in a secure, offline location. Petra will not show you these words again. Never share this phrase with anyone and avoid storing it digitally, like in a screenshot or text file, as that makes it vulnerable to theft.
Can I connect the Petra wallet to NFT marketplaces and swap tokens?
Yes, you can. The Petra wallet is a gateway to Aptos-based decentralized applications (dApps). You can connect it to NFT platforms like Topaz or BlueMove to view, buy, and sell NFTs. For tokens, you can connect to decentralized exchanges (DEXs) such as Liquidswap or PancakeSwap on Aptos to swap your APT for other tokens. The wallet's "Connect" feature allows these dApps to interact with your address securely without accessing your private keys.
What happens to my wallet if I uninstall the browser extension or clear my browser data?
Your wallet and assets exist on the Aptos blockchain, not inside the extension. The extension is just a tool to access them. If you uninstall it or clear data, you will lose your local access. To restore it, you simply reinstall the Petra extension and choose "Import Wallet." You will then need to enter your original secret recovery phrase. As long as you have that phrase, you can always regain access to your funds from any compatible browser or device.
